The DGCA aerodrome licence has been issued to Noida International Airport, paving the way for its operational launch. The project is expected to strengthen connectivity across the NCR and support India’s expanding aviation sector

Union Civil Aviation Minister Rammohan Naidu handed over the Directorate General of Civil Aviation (DGCA) aerodrome licence to the upcoming Noida International Airport in Jewar on Monday.
In a post on X, Naidu said the licensing marks an important step towards the launch of one of the country's most ambitious aviation infrastructure projects. "Pleased to hand over the DGCA aerodrome license to Noida International Airport (Jewar) as it inches closer to becoming operational. Also discussed expediting of the remaining process by the airport operator," the minister said.
